CHANGE FROM TRAMS

TROLLEY OMNIBUSES AT LONDON.

EXPENSE OF FIRST INSTALMENT.

(British Official Wireless.) Rec. 5.5 pjn. Rugby, Oct. 28.

A further step towards the disappearance of electric tramcars both in inner and outer London was taken yesterday, when a service of trolley omnibuses was inaugurated between the western suburbs of Shepherd’s Bush and Hammersmith and the outlying districts of Hounslow and Hampton Court. Other developments of the same kind are in prospect in other parts of outer London, and it is estimated the first instalment of the scheme for converting tramcars to trolley bus services will cost £35,000,000.
